Navigating Remote Operations: Talent Difficulties and Solutions
The shift to virtual work has presented considerable people challenges. Upholding staff morale and fostering a atmosphere of belonging can be tough when teams are scattered. Moreover, performance assessment requires revised methods. In order to address these obstacles, organizations are utilizing various tactics. These include:
- Establishing strong communication systems – such as chat tools and online video.
- Offering training on distributed work effective techniques and technology.
- Utilizing performance tracking systems that emphasize results rather than just hours worked.
- Emphasizing employee health through virtual social events and availability to mental health support.
Finally, a forward-thinking talent approach is critical for growth in the age of virtual work.

Workforce Analytics: Information-Led Decisions for Improved Outcomes
The evolution of current HR is intrinsically linked to the rise of analytics. Utilizing workforce data, HR analytics transforms raw figures into actionable insights that drive strategic business performance. This system moves beyond traditional, backward-looking reporting, allowing HR professionals to anticipate trends, optimize processes, and ultimately, enhance employee satisfaction and efficiency. Consider these potential advantages :
- Identifying areas of high turnover
- Anticipating future workforce needs
- Assessing the effectiveness of learning programs
- Refining the recruitment process
By embracing a metrics-driven mindset, HR can transition from an transactional function to a crucial business partner.
